What does 64-bit processor meaning?

A 64-bit processor is a microprocessor with a word size of 64 bits, a requirement for memory and data intensive applications such as computer-aided design (CAD) applications, database management systems, technical and scientific applications, and high-performance servers.

Did AMD invent 64-bit?

The AMD K8 microarchitecture, in the Opteron and Athlon 64 processors, was the first to implement it. This was the first significant addition to the x86 architecture designed by a company other than Intel.

Is Windows 10 x64 or x86?

Windows 10 x86 (32-bit) is limited to using 4GB of RAM or less on PCs. Windows 10 x64 (64-bit) can use more than 4GB of RAM and it does this by using the AMD64 standard for 64-bit instructions. This needs the system to be able to support 64bit.

Do I need Visual C++ x86 and x64?

Both the x86 and x64 versions are needed on 64-bit systems. Only the x86 versions will work on 32-bit systems.

Do I need both x86 and x64 redistributables?

Yes you need to keep all of them. 32-bit applications created with MS Visual C++ need the 32-bit version since they can’t access the 64-bit version. And 64-bit applications created with MS Visual C++ need the 64-bit version.
